A:AnswerThe display on this Spectre 2-in-1 laptop is a 16-inch diagonal, UHD+ (3840 x 2400), OLED, multitouch-enabled, UWVA, edge-to-edge glass, micro-edge,
anti-reflection Corning® Gorilla® Glass NBT™, Low Blue Light.

A:AnswerThank you for the question. The Spectre 16-f1023dx earned the Evo badge and was designed in collaboration with Intel. The Smart Adapter included with the laptop is 135 watts. Using a lower-wattage adapter (a travel adapter, for example) will not harm the laptop, but it may charge at a slower rate. HP's official specification for the 16-f1023dx indicates that the USB-C 65W chargers 671R2AA, and 671R3AA as compatible, in addition to the Travel USB-C Multi-port Hub 1C1Y5AA.

A:AnswerThe casing material is made of aluminum. Keyboard keycaps contain post-consumer recycled plastic. The percentage contained in each component varies by product.
